ABSTRACT

This paper analyzes how inside trading affects managers’ decision-making and also examines the effect of the social relations on managers. Through model analysis, the paper shows that inside trading does affect managers’ behavior. Inside trading lowers the managers’ minimum requirements for risky projects and thus has a risk-reduction effect on managers. In some cases, the existence of inside trading makes managers select projects with negative returns, which results in agency problems. When managers try to consolidate their social networks by divulging inside information, agency problems are exacerbated. This paper also analyzes the degree of risk aversion. As the degree of a manager’s risk aversion increases, the risk-reduction effect of inside trading is reduced.

1. Introduction

Rather than completely banning the practice, the United States and other developed countries seek to limit insider trading. Here, “insider trading” and “inside trading” have some differences. Insider trading refers to when insiders trade company stocks based on either public information or inside information. Inside trading only refers to trading based on inside information. Is inside trading harmful? Should it be forbidden? These questions have spurred academic debate. In China, since the establishment of the securities market, inside trading has been closely watched by regulators and market participants. Many empirical studies point out the seriousness of inside trading in the Chinese stock market. Previously investigated and punished inside trading cases indicate that most cases involve the executives of the listed companies. Studies of these cases also show that insiders either trade stocks through other peoples’ accounts rather than their own or divulge the inside information to other investors. Unlike America and Europe, China has its own pattern of inside trading. As such, research on the inside trading within the Chinese stock market has high academic value and practical significance.

Chinese stock market was born in the special period of economic reform. In the economic transition period, most people’s understanding of the securities is superficial and one-sided. In addition, the regulatory system is not perfect and the market is immature, thus Chinese stock market is filled with all kinds of news. Inside trading is popular, the stock market has become a purely speculative gambling establishment.

According to a survey of Fortune Magazine, the main incomes of American executives are from bonuses and stock warrants and the basic salaries only occupy a very small proportion. But for the Chinese executives of listed companies, the salaries are the main source of income. With the single and unreasonable compensation structures, executives have strong incentives to find ways to increase their incomes. Making profits based on inside trading is an easy way to compensate their relatively low salaries. Besides the reason of inefficiency of the incentive mechanism, slack regulation also affects the behavior of executives. The supervision for financial markets form government is inadequate, so the insiders can easily escape punishments. In addition, there are many state-owned companies in Chinese stock market. For state-owned enterprises, “the absence of owners” is a long-standing problem and the “insider control” is serious, which increases the severity of inside trading in Chinese stock market.

2. Literature Review

The academic study of inside trading can be traced back to Manne [1] . Manne first argued that inside trading can be regarded as a rewarding of managers that can encourage innovation, thereby increasing the value of the company. Since then, many researchers have built on Manne’s theory. Carlton and Fischel [2] pointed out that inside trading provided beneficial returns to managers who were willing to take risks and created value for their companies. In this sense, inside trading can be regarded as a compensation mechanism that makes managers less conservative. In other words, inside trading can promote the most able and least risk-averse manager. Dye [3] points out that inside trading may be advantageous to each of the company’s stakeholders. If managers are allowed to make compensation plans autonomously, managers and shareholders can obtain higher utility. If managers regard insider trading as a compensation mechanism, they can also create value for the company. Easterbrook [4] described the relationship between inside trading and agency problems. He also pointed out that insider trading can promote enthusiasm among managers and that including insider trading may be the optimal compensation plan for the company’s management. Bebchuk and Fershtman [5] built a model and proved that under certain conditions, inside trading can increase the manager’s level of effort, thereby increasing the company value. Bebchuk and Fershtman [6] pointed out that the existence of inside trading led a manager to choose riskier projects that would not otherwise be chosen. In some cases, inside trading can create greater value for the company. Noe [7] proposed a model and suggested that inside trading may increase the value of a company. Giving managers the opportunity of inside trading may operate as an alternative mechanism for compensation. Although inside trading may not make managers more hardworking, it is a more cost-efficient mode of compensation. Denis [8] pointed out that insider trading laws were one channel through which cross-country differences in pay practices might be explained. In countries with strong insider trading restrictions, managers have high income, and stock ownership incentive plans are general. Thus, in other contexts, insider trading can be regarded as a substitute for compensation.

Some researchers believe that inside trading does not have an incentive effect on managers. From the perspective of contracts, for example, Baiman and Verrecchia [9] modeled two types of agency problems. The first agency problem is that inside trading weakened the correlation between executive compensation paid by the shareholders and executive consumption, and as a result, shareholders have less control over the executives. The second type of agency problems is that managers can affect the stock price through inside trading, which can in turn affect compensation levels (compensation is always related to the stock price in contracts). Taking into account the ability of executives to manipulate stock prices, shareholders will lower the proportion of stock prices when signing contracts. There are many other arguments against inside trading. The main reasons are summarized as follows: 1) The stock price does not measure the value of manager activities accurately; 2) It is difficult to control the level of compensation; 3) It is difficult to tell whether inside trading occurs at the time the managers create value for the company or at other times.

Research on inside trading that is specific to the Chinese stock market commenced only recently. Early researchers on the Chinese context include Zhang and Zhu [10] . They collect the data on M&A events in the Chinese stock market from January 1993 to June 2002. Using an event study, they tested the following assumptions: 1) Inside trading must exist in China; 2) Inside trading in China is more serious than in mature markets; 3) There exists a positive correlation between the degree of inside trading around a corporate event and the management’s efforts in accomplishing the event; 4) Most inside trading occurs in response to good news.

Recently, many other Chinese scholars also have been studying inside trading. These researches primarily showed that the Chinese stock market had significant inside trading behavior and that divulging inside information was the main source of inside trading. Most previous researches are empirical, and fewer researches addressed the mechanism of inside trading. As inside trading data is not available, the existing empirical studies mostly comprised quantitative measures through the event study method. It is difficult to characterize the behavior of a specific transaction.

Additionally, most studies on other counties focused on insider trading, not on inside trading. As stated previously, insider trading refers to when insiders trade the company stocks based on either public information or inside information. Inside trading only refers to the trading based on inside information. Both domestic and foreign researchers have not fully considered cases involving the divulgence of inside information. Yet divulging inside information is very popular and largely determines the severity of inside trading, especially in the Chinese stock market.

In this study, from the mathematical viewpoint, we want to give a theoretical investigation to study the mechanism for inside trading. The social capital theory is used for analysis. Research on inside trading currently tends to utilize the theoretical framework of neoclassical economics. The theoretical framework of neoclassical economics presumes that people are rational and can allocate social resources in the most efficient way. However, existing research has frequently questioned the assumptions of neoclassical economics. Some scholars believe that the rationality hypothesis has a low applicability to social settings. The rationality hypothesis only considers personal motives and does not take the social environment or social system into account. In reality, people make decisions that are shaped by their social environment. Social relations are a very important factor in studies of inside trading. To use the concept of social relations, we need to first introduce social capital

In recent years, studies of economics have increasingly used the concept of social capital, which was first proposed by French sociologist Bourdieu [11] . Bourdieu posits that social capital is the sum of all kinds of social associations between individuals or groups. To obtain social capital, one must build and keep such social associations. Lin [12] proposed that social capital refers to the social resources that people can receive or use when they act and that social capital is thus embedded in social relations. People’s behavior in their social environment is affected by their social relations. Social capital theory suggests that social relations can generate economic profit and that cost-benefits of relations can be calculated. A person’s utility is not independent, but is rather affected by social relations and attendant aspects of those relations like emotion, trust, and other factors. Additionally, different social positions have different resources and differential access to useful information. Thus, one’s social position affects one’s social capital, which in turn affects behavior.

China is a society with an obvious “diversity-orderly structure” and “social circle.”Ethics, emotion, and interest constitute the three dimensions of the pattern of the difference sequence of Chinese society. Chinese society pays special attention to kinship, which is formed through the family. It focuses especially on blood relations. As Chinese society takes seriously such human relationships, social relations should not be ignored in analyzing behavior. For insiders in a company, their social relations will affect their trading patterns. In this study, we examine how social relations affect inside trading behavior. Because the future return is uncertain, we also need to consider the degree of a manager’s risk aversion in the modeling.

According to Chinese law, the definition of inside trading is that insiders, or people who receive inside information by illegitimate means, break the law by divulging inside information, giving trading suggestions to others, or using inside information to trade securities themselves. There are many types of insiders, including managers and other related stakeholders. In this study, we only focus on the managers of the listed firms. We discuss two types of inside trading behavior. The first type is when managers trade securities according to inside information. The second type is when managers divulge inside information to other investors. Through the first type of inside trading behavior, managers receive direct economic benefits from the exchange of stocks. The second type does not provide direct economic benefits, but can provide managers with benefits through other channels that can be regarded as invisible income. As mentioned, the insider can earn positive earnings in the future if he successfully manages his social network. Inside information can be viewed as an asset. Exchanging the asset within asocial network can strengthen relationships and thus result in the accumulation of additional economic benefits. Future economic benefits are regarded as currently invisible income in this paper.

5) Discussion of the Model

In this study, we build a model to analyze how inside trading affects the behavior of managers. Through examining managers’ attitudes towards risky projects, we conclude that inside trading will cause agency costs. When a manager is motivated to consolidate relationships in his social network by divulging inside information, his decision may deviate from the principle of company value maximization. We also conclude that the existence of inside trading can relax the risk-averse attitude of a manager when making project selections. In other words, inside trading has a risk-reduction effect.

Although the definition of inside trading includes the behavior of divulging inside information, theoretical and empirical studies rarely consider this type of inside trading behavior. In model analysis, social relations are particularly difficult to describe and measure. Thus, researchers only consider managers’ own transactions. However, Chinese society pays special attention to social relations, which heavily affect economic decision-making. It is therefore imperative not to neglect social relations, and this article tries to take into this aspect of decision-making into account. Although the measurement method is relatively simple, it is a new approach. The model shows that if a manager has the motivation to consolidate his social network through divulging inside information to others, the inside trading will be more significant and may result in losses to the company.

Previously investigated and punished inside trading cases show that divulging inside information is very popular. Insiders trade stocks through other peoples’ accounts or divulge the inside information to other investors. Additionally, in China, social relations have a strong influence on managers. In order to consolidate his social network, a manager has a strong incentive to divulge inside information to others. There is also the possibility that the invisible income obtained through divulging inside information is larger than the income obtained through the manager’s own transactions.

This paper also importantly concludes that inside trading can relax a manager’s attitude towards a risky project. This is a double-edged sword. Under good conditions, the existence of inside trading can greatly enhance the value of a company. However, under poor conditions, it will damage the interests of the company. This suggests that inside trading simultaneously increases a manager’s risk tolerance and company risk. Many scholars believe that inside trading has a significant incentive effect on managers. However, this paper points out that the incentive effect is conditional and not universally applicable.

4. Conclusions

This paper analyzes how inside trading affects managers’ attitude towards projects. Through modeling, we obtain the critical conditions for risky projects under different situations. The main conclusions are as follows: 1) Inside trading makes managers lower their minimum requirements for risky projects. Inside trading has a risk-reduction effect; 2) As the degree of the managers’ risk aversion increases, the risk-reduction effect of inside trading is reduced; 3) If taking into account the second type of inside trading which a manager divulges inside information to others, the risk-reduction effect of inside trading may be further strengthened, and the manager may choose a project with a negative return. The result shows that inside trading may cause agency problems, and that managers’ decisions may deviate from the goal of company value maximization.

In summary, although many scholars contend that inside trading is an effective incentive method, this paper rejects that conclusion. In some cases, inside trading will bring losses to the company. It should thus be strictly regulated. However, because of the existence of social networks, managers may benefit not only from their own transactions but also from divulging inside information to others. Divulging inside information may worsen an agency problem and incurlosses for the company. In China, the disclosure of inside information is very serious. Regulating inside trading is a difficult problem that requires more effective supervision by the relevant regulatory authorities.
